25 Facts About Mohammad Kaif

1.

Mohammad Kaif is a former Indian cricketer, who played Tests and ODIs.

2.

Mohammad Kaif made it to the national team on the strength of his performances at the Under-19 level, where he captained the India national under-19 cricket team to victory in the Under-19 World Cup in 2000.

3.

Mohammad Kaif is regarded as one of the greatest Indian fielders.

4.

Mohammad Kaif retired from all formats of cricket on 13 July 2018.

5.

Mohammad Kaif was born in a middle-class family on 1 December 1980 in Allahabad, Uttar Pradesh, India.

6.

Mohammad Kaif started his career from Green Park Stadium, Kanpur.

7.

Mohammad Kaif was the captain of both Central Zone and Uttar Pradesh.

8.

Mohammad Kaif made his Test debut in 2000 against South Africa in Bangalore soon after, and was selected in the first intake of the National Cricket Academy in Bangalore.

9.

Mohammad Kaif earned himself a Test cap against South Africa while he was quite young at the age of 20, however he was dropped from the national side due to some ordinary performances.

10.

Mohammad Kaif made a good comeback to the Test side against Australia late in 2004 scoring two half-centuries.

11.

Mohammad Kaif was a quick runner between the wickets and an excellent cover fielder, most notable for his agility and throwing accuracy.

12.

Mohammad Kaif was often seen scoring more runs while he got some time to settle on the pitch.

13.

Mohammad Kaif scored 148 not out in the second Test, his maiden Test century.

14.

Mohammad Kaif was one of the best fielders in the world of cricket, along with Yuvraj Singh.

15.

Yuvraj would be positioned on point and Mohammad Kaif in the covers, and it was a tough call for the opposition to score past this pair; the standard of Indian fielding improved significantly when they were on the field.

16.

Unfortunately, many times Mohammad Kaif couldn't be in the "playing 11" as Yuvraj served the purpose of an all-rounder and was a senior player in the team.

17.

Mohammad Kaif represented the victorious Rajasthan Royals in the inaugural edition of the Indian Premier League in 2008.

18.

Mohammad Kaif was bought for US$685,000 as an iconic player.

19.

Mohammad Kaif was bought for US$250,000 by Kings XI Punjab to play in 2010 Indian Premier League.

20.

Mohammad Kaif was bought by Royal Challengers Bangalore to play in 2011 Indian Premier League, in the third round of bidding.

21.

Mohammad Kaif was the only player requested to appear for bidding for the third time.

22.

Later in an interview, Subrata Roy of Sahara India stated that he requested a third round of bidding because he thought that Mohammad Kaif should find a place in an IPL team.

23.

Mohammad Kaif was drafted for Manipal Tigers in 1st season of Legends League Cricket in 2022.

24.

Mohammad Kaif was named the assistant coach for Delhi Capitals for the 2019 Indian Premier League and 2020 Indian Premier League.

25.

Mohammad Kaif joined Indian National Congress and contested 2014 Loksabha election from Phulpur in Uttar Pradesh, and lost to Keshav Prasad Maurya of the BJP.
